NB Defense is a comprehensive security solution for Jupyter Notebooks, developed by Protect AI. It includes a JupyterLab Extension and a CLI tool that detect various vulnerabilities, including leaked secrets, personally identifiable information (PII), and common exposures. The tool ensures secure and safe machine learning development by continually scanning notebooks for potential security issues, helping developers maintain strict security standards and avoid significant security incidences.
Who will use nbdefense.ai?
Data Scientists
Machine Learning Engineers
AI Researchers
DevSecOps Teams
How to use the nbdefense.ai?
Step1: Install NB Defense JupyterLab Extension.
Step2: Open your Jupyter Notebook.
Step3: Use the NB Defense menu to run scans.
Step4: Review detected issues and vulnerabilities.
Step5: Apply recommended actions to mitigate risks.
Platform
web
mac
windows
linux
chrome
nbdefense.ai's Core Features & Benefits
The Core Features
JupyterLab Extension
CLI Tool
Secret Detection
PII Detection
Common Vulnerabilities and Exposures (CVE) Detection
The Benefits
Enhanced Security
Ease of Use
Continuous Scanning
Detailed Reports
Open Source
nbdefense.ai's Main Use Cases & Applications
Detecting secrets in Jupyter Notebooks
Identifying personally identifiable information
Scanning for common vulnerabilities and exposures
Enhancing CI/CD pipeline security
FAQs of nbdefense.ai
How often should I run NB Defense scans?
What is NB Defense?
Who developed NB Defense?
How do I install NB Defense?
Is NB Defense free?
What types of vulnerabilities does NB Defense detect?
Can I use NB Defense in CI/CD pipelines?
What platforms does NB Defense support?
Where can I find the source code for NB Defense?
Can NB Defense be used in educational environments?